Default Long draw bows...????

I'm on the hunt for a new bow. I've been shooting a PSE thunderbolt single cam for 9 years now. Time for one with a little more speed!! Trouble is, with a 31' draw length, the options are limited.

I've been looking a the Mathews Drenalin LD and now the new Mathews Monster 7.0.

What are you other LD shooters using?

Hey Doug I shoot a APA black mamba X1 and really like it. Got a buddy with a long draw length - 31 maybe 32 inch - who shoots a APA as well. His bow is a few years old but because of his long draw he gets way more speed than I do at 27". APA will I'm sure have a booth at MOAS and/or nationals in Red Deer this spring.
